Default post

ask and I will answer.

Or, google w8lessrotors.com and you will find pages of useful information.
W8less closed the doors for many reasons, among others the fact that they were FAILING due to the cast process that may still be in use today. BEWARE!
We developed a way to forge the matrix material that makes the rotors nearly bullet proof, only 3 were produced, 2 are on the front of my Dyna. The 3rd on the back of a Bonneville racer. Weight, 1.9 lbs each and they are perfect
